So there's been a slight development on the debt busting front, slightly unconventional and not really something I intended on exploring. So, CC1 (Formerly CC2) has sent me a Money Transfer offer with a very appealing fee of 2.5%. (Previously 3%)
I currently have £5,044.38 left on my Hire Purchase agreement and I have just enough juice to squeeze a money transfer out of CC1 to settle the Hire Purchase. I've run the figures (although won't be precise until direct debits have cleared), and I will save between £30-£50 by settling the Hire Purchase with a Money Transfer if CC1 honours the 2.5% fee. The reason behind this is because of the interest charges I would save by settlement, as the agreement has 15 payments left if I weren't snowballing my debts.
This is a money saving venture after all, and £30-50 is dinner out with the family as far as I'm concerned, so I'm looking to go ahead with this. The downside: Utilization on CC1 will be high, this will be noted on my credit report and harm my score. Not a huge deal as I'm settling the debts in a few months and the entire remainder of my debt will be on CC1.
Another upside I suppose is that if I have an emergency and need to drastically reduce my payments for one month, I can reduce them and I'm not committed to the previous £329.40 payment to the Hire Purchase, although I don't intend on reducing payments.
